VRDGO Brothers Drop Heater “That Girl” In Time For Summer

VRDGO

DJ/producer duo, VRDGO, have just dropped the track of the summer, “That Girl.” Hailing from Northern California, the brothers began their journey as street magicians and have evolved into world-class artists.

The track begins with a tribal house beat and samples an iconic track by Bell Biv DeVoe. While “Poison” has seen many remixed renditions since it was released, VRDGO’s “That Girl” gives it a bouncy club feel, and is a perfect song for the summertime.

This tech-house style track fuses tribal percussion with a pulsating and hypnotic rhythm throughout.

The duo consists of brothers Anthony and Gabriel Verdugo who have been drawn to performing their whole life. They began by performing street magic together and, as they grew up, transitioned into making music during college.

They have since released heavy-hitting tracks such as “SWEET NOTHING” and “This Life,” both certified bangers.

“That Girl” is a welcomed deviation from the duo’s previous bass and big-room house sound. The duo says they have evolved as artists and plan to release many more tracks that DJ’s will love.

The duo wanted to forgo releasing the track on a label, according to an Instagram post made this past week. They said, “We are really focused on making music that is authentic to us.”

They also mentioned that they liked the track so much, they did not want to rely on a label to help push it forward. We agree and appreciate their dedication to being themselves and sharing that with listeners.
